•Advantages
1.Simple and inexpensive
2.Ease of operation
3.Widely available
•Disadvantages1.It yields only single data point
2.Limited accuracy and reproducibility
3.Not a good indicator of processability
4.Not an accurate description of viscoelastic behaviour

The melt flow index (MFI) cannot be effectively tested in nylon 6 due to its hygroscopic nature, which means it readily absorbs moisture from the environment. This moisture can cause hydrolysis during the melting process, leading to inconsistent and unreliable flow measurements. Additionally, nylon 6 typically has a high viscosity and can degrade at elevated temperatures, further complicating MFI testing. For these reasons, alternative methods like capillary rheometry are often preferred for assessing the flow characteristics of nylon 6.

The melt flow index (MFI) of polypropylene can vary significantly depending on its grade and formulation, typically ranging from about 1 to 100 g/10 min. MFI is a measure of the flow characteristics of the polymer when melted, with lower values indicating higher viscosity and better mechanical properties, while higher values indicate easier processing but potentially lower strength. Manufacturers often specify the MFI to guide processing conditions and suitability for specific applications. Always refer to the technical datasheet for the specific grade of polypropylene to obtain its exact MFI value.
To increase the melt flow of plastics, you can raise the processing temperature, which reduces viscosity and allows for easier flow. Additionally, using additives such as plasticizers or flow enhancers can improve melt flow characteristics. Adjusting the molecular weight of the polymer can also help; lower molecular weight polymers typically exhibit higher melt flow rates. Finally, optimizing the screw design and processing conditions in extruders can enhance material flow during processing.
Improving the melt flow of high-impact polystyrene (HIPS) can be achieved by increasing the processing temperature, which reduces viscosity and enhances flow. Adding a melt flow improver or polymer modifier can also help by lowering the molecular weight or increasing the elasticity of the material. Additionally, optimizing the screw design and processing conditions in the extrusion or injection molding process can further enhance melt flow characteristics.
